### Alert: QD-Autoscaler Lag

Fires when the Conveyant queue-depth autoscaler fails to add workers despite depth exceeding threshold for 10+ minutes. Impact: delayed job processing across all tenants on the Fennwick cluster. First steps: check the scaler pod logs, confirm the worker pool isn't at its hard cap, and verify the metrics feed is current. Do not manually scale past the cap. If the scaler is healthy but still idle, escalate to the platform on-call at the address below.

escalation mailbox, tadug-bagag: gileth@nelvroforge.corp

Subject: Memtrace cut-over complete

Team,

Cut-over to Memtrace v2 for GPU memory profiling finished last night. Old v1 agents are disabled; any tickets referencing v1 dashboards should be closed as resolved-by-migration. Sampling overhead is now under 2% and allocation traces include kernel names. Known gap: profiles older than 30 days were not migrated. Point customers at the v2 docs for setup questions. For reference when troubleshooting, the agent now runs with the following configuration.

settings of bagaf-bawip:
[aldax]
port = 5000
region = south-4
host = aldax.brasklabs.corp
team = brivan
timeout_ms = 2000
retries = 2

**New Starter — Day One: Guest Wi-Fi Desk Setup**

Before the starter arrives at Calderwick House, confirm the guest Wi-Fi desk at reception is staffed and the signage is current. The desk issues temporary network vouchers to visitors; starters should be shown the process on day one so they can direct their own guests correctly. Check the voucher printer has paper. The desk terminal locks after ten minutes idle and unlocks with the code below.

badge for hahog-kajop: bdg-OOCJJ-0

# Environment variables — Matchgrove plugin authors
The Matchgrove matching service tunes GC behavior via env vars. Set MATCHGROVE_GC_TARGET_MS to cap pause length; default is 40. Long pauses usually mean your plugin retains match candidates past the scoring phase — release them in onFinish. Plugins reporting GC metrics back to the Hollowpine telemetry sink must authenticate, with the credential set on the following line:

sealed setting: ARCHIVE_KEY3=bd6